Taxpayer Tea Parties Update

Yesterday, literally hundreds-of-thousands of American citizens from all walks of life stood up for their freedom by standing up and cheering at almost 1,000 Taxpayer Tea Parties across the nation, organized by hundreds of citizen-activists who gave up huge amounts of time from their busy lives to put together these events that blew away expectations in city after city. This represents a true grassroots uprising, with citizen-led groups like Tea Party Patriots and many others providing critical support in coordinating these events across America.

Standing on the same stage as Sean Hannity in Atlanta, Georgia last night, I looked out over a crowd of more than 15,000 people – a young couple with their three young children in tow holding a sign that said “Our children…Our future.”, an elderly gentleman standing with the assistance of a cane wearing a 101st Airborne Veteran baseball cap and waving a sign that said “Got Freedom?," two University of Georgia t-shirt-wearing coeds holding a large sign that said “Tell the Politicians to cut THEIR budgets – we’re already cutting ours” and so many more. This phenominal event was put together with a lot of painstaking work by Jenny Beth Martin, Debbie Ellis, Amy Kremer, and AFP's own Virginia Galloway.

In Austin, Texas, our Texas Americans for Prosperity state director, Peggy Venable, helped organize a rally where thousands of folks showed up, including Governor Perry-- one of the few governors in the country fighting the good fight for our freedoms.

In Madison, Wisconsin – yes Madison, one of the most liberal big government areas of the nation – our Americans for Prosperity state director Mark Block, the rock-star of radio Vicki McKenna, and other citizen organizers welcomed more than 8,000 people to a rally for freedom, for lower taxes and less debt! 

In Sacramento, California – home to the largest state budget deficit in American history last year – our Americans for Prosperity team of David Spady and Jennifer Kerns assisted great citizen organizers like Mark Meckler, who did a superb job in spearheading the effort, in bring ingtogether more than 5,000 grassroots activists demanding an end to tax and spend policies that are literally killing what once was the most vibrant economy in the nation. 

At nearly 40 rallies across North Carolina, our AFP state director Dallas Woodhouse worked with citizen organizers and volunteers in getting folks signed up for future battles.
